What problem does it solve?

安全校验关卡通过自动化代码安全漏洞扫描,帮助团队在交付前发现并记录安全风险,提升代码安全性和合规性。

Core Features & Use Cases

  • 自动化漏洞检测:覆盖注入、敏感信息暴露、XSS、SSRF 等常见风险类型。
  • 适用场景广泛:新建模块、变更安全相关内容、攻防演练和重构任务等均需进行安全评估。
  • 产出可追溯的报告:提供逐项风险、严重度、推荐修复策略等。
